What Are Online Driver's License Services?
Online driver's license services are platforms that enable people to look for, restore, or handle their driver's license applications through the internet. Normally offered by state departments of motor cars (DMVs) or equivalent agencies, these services can considerably streamline the licensing process. Users can finish various jobs from the convenience of their homes, including submitting application kinds, publishing necessary documents, and even scheduling tests.
Key Advantages of Online Driver's License Services
Convenience: One of the most significant advantages is the ease of access. Applicants can initiate the procedure at any time of day or night, removing the need for long wait times at DMV workplaces.
Time-Saving: By lowering the requirement for physical sees, people can conserve a number of hours that would have otherwise been invested waiting in lines.
Lowered Anxiety: For those who may feel intimidated by in-person interactions, especially with administration, online services can minimize tension by using a private, comfy environment to complete needed jobs.
Streamlined Processes: Many Online Drivers license systems make use of user-friendly user interfaces created to direct candidates through each step of the licensing procedure. This provides clearness and can minimize the risk of mistakes in submissions.
Availability: Online platforms can be particularly helpful for those in remote areas or with mobility issues, enabling broader access to driver's license services.
How to Navigate the Online Driver's License Application Process
While the online process can vary by state, the basic actions are similar. Here's a structured approach to direct individuals looking for to get or renew their driver's license online:
Step-by-Step Guide
Check Out the Official DMV Website:
Access the site particular to your state's DMV or comparable authority.
Develop an Account:
Some states may require users to produce an account with personal information like name, address, and date of birth.
Complete the Application Form:
Fill out the required forms accurately. This typically includes individual details, driving history, and any essential examinations.
Upload Required Documents:
Ensure you have digital copies of the needed documents, such as proof of identity, residency, and evidence of social security number.
Pay the Fees:
Be ready to pay any applicable costs using a credit or debit card through the online payment portal. Make sure to keep the transaction receipt.
Schedule Tests (if essential):
If a driving test is required, you might need to schedule an appointment directly through the website.
Await Processing:
After submission, keep track of the application status through your account or check for updates by means of e-mail or notification.
Get Your License:
Once approved, the new or restored license is frequently sent by mail to the registered address.Challenges of Online Driver's License Services

Yes, using online through official DMV or state sites is typically safe. However, it is essential to make sure that the site is protected and legitimate to safeguard individual information.
Q2: Can I utilize online services if I have a suspended license?
This depends upon state policies. Many states require you to fix any suspension problems in-person before processing a brand-new application or renewal online.
Q3: How long does it usually require to receive my license after applying online?
Processing times can differ by state and the volume of applications. Generally, candidates can anticipate to receive their new licenses within a few weeks.
Q4: What if I do not have the required documents in digital format?
Many states enable applicants to take pictures or scans of the required files using mobile phones or scanners. It's vital to follow standards regarding document quality and clearness.
Q5: How do I know if my application has been successful?
Users can normally track their application status through their online account. Furthermore, states might send e-mail notices regarding application development.
